Model Differences: Macbook Air M1 Vs M2 For Javascript Coding

When choosing a laptop for JavaScript development, the MacBook Air is a popular choice among developers. With two recent models, the M1 and M2, it’s important to understand the differences to select the best fit for your coding needs.

Overview of MacBook Air M1 and M2

The MacBook Air M1 was introduced in late 2020, featuring Apple’s first ARM-based processor for Macs. The M2, released in 2022, builds upon the M1 architecture with improvements in performance and efficiency.

Performance for JavaScript Coding

Both models handle JavaScript development well, but the M2 offers notable enhancements:

  • Processing Power: The M2 has a faster CPU with more cores, resulting in quicker build times and smoother multitasking.
  • Memory: The M2 supports up to 24GB of RAM, compared to 16GB in the M1, which benefits larger projects and heavier development environments.
  • Graphics: Improved GPU performance in the M2 accelerates visualizations and UI testing.

Battery Life and Portability

Both models are highly portable, but the M1 generally offers slightly longer battery life, making it ideal for on-the-go coding sessions without frequent charging.

Compatibility and Software Support

Since both chips are ARM-based, most development tools and frameworks for JavaScript run seamlessly. However, the M2’s newer architecture ensures better future-proofing and compatibility with upcoming software updates.

Price Considerations

The M1 model is generally more affordable and offers excellent performance for JavaScript development. The M2, while more expensive, provides incremental performance benefits that may justify the investment for intensive coding tasks.
